In this comprehensive guide, we'll explore what aerators are, how they work, and why they are indispensable for any gardening enthusiast. What is an Aerator? An aerator is a gardening tool designed to perforate the soil with small holes. These holes allow air, water, and nutrients to penetrate the grass roots, which helps the roots grow deeply and produce a stronger, more vigorous lawn. Aeration can be particularly beneficial for compacted soils, where heavy traffic from children, pets, or equipment has packed the soil particles tightly together.
